Sök…


Vanliga specialtecken

Vissa tecken kan reserveras för HTML och kan inte användas direkt eftersom det kan hindra de verkliga HTML-koderna. Om du till exempel försöker visa vänster- och högervinkelfästena ( <> ) i källkoden kan det orsaka oväntade resultat i utgången. På samma sätt kanske vita områden som skrivs i källkoden inte visas som förväntat i utdatorns HTML. Vissa, som ☎, är inte tillgängliga i ASCII-teckenuppsättningen.

För detta ändamål skapas karaktärenheter. Dessa är av formen &entity_name; eller &entity_number; . Följande är några av de tillgängliga HTML-enheterna.

Karaktär Beskrivning Entitetsnamn Enhetsnummer
"" icke-brytande utrymme &nbsp; &#160;
”<” mindre än &lt; &#60;
”>” större än &gt; &#62;
”&” et-tecken &amp; &#38;
”-” em streck &mdash; &#8212;
”-” sv streck &ndash; &#8211;
”©” upphovsrätt &copy; &#169;
”®” registrerat varumärke &reg; &#174;
”™” varumärke &trade; &#8482;
”☎” telefon &phone; &#9742;

Således att skriva

© 2016 Stack Exchange Inc.

följande HTML-kod används:

<b>&copy; 2016 Stack Exchange Inc.</b>

Teckenenheter i HTML

Många symboler och specialtecken krävs när man utvecklar en webbsida i html, men som vi vet att användningen av tecken ibland kan störa den faktiska html-koden som har vissa tecken reserverade och att vissa tecken inte finns tillgängliga på tangentbordet. För att undvika konflikten och samtidigt kunna använda olika symboler i vår kod w3 org ger oss 'Character Entities'.

Karakterenheter är fördefinierade med 'Enhetsnamn' - & enhetens namn; och 'enhetsnummer' - & enhet_nummer; så vi måste använda någon av de två för att den önskade symbolen ska visas på vår sida.

Listan över få karaktärsentiteter finns på https://dev.w3.org/html5/html-author/charref

Ett enkelt exempel med användning av karaktärsenhet för "förstoringsglas":

<input type="text" placeholder="  &#128269; Search"/>

vilket gör som

ange bildbeskrivning här



Modified text is an extract of the original Stack Overflow Documentation
Licensierat under CC BY-SA 3.0
Inte anslutet till Stack Overflow